Output e54bc9a76096c12fc64c03daa32debdd6fe865ae85bdd26707e60b855272cee7:0

value
8664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 345e5d184e3156734fa22d389a24de9d6c561182 OP_EQUALVERIFY OP_CHECKSIG
address
15muBUeXuBXzpYHvJA1695RUJuKdU31m6o
transaction
e54bc9a76096c12fc64c03daa32debdd6fe865ae85bdd26707e60b855272cee7
spent
true